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University's Worldwide campus is currently hiring adjunct faculty to teach SCTY 400 - Aviation Security in person at our Mesa, AZ campus. Course Description Investigation into specific facets of security in aviation. Physical and procedural controls, regulations of the Department of Homeland Security, the Transportation Security Administration, the Federal Aviation Administration and ICAO, as well as international treaties. Current threats, counter terrorism measures, new technologies in the field and the importance of the aviation industry, both passenger and cargo, to the global economy. How much does an adjunct instructor earn in Scottsdale, AZ?

The average adjunct instructor in Scottsdale, AZ earns between $28,000 and $78,000 annually. This compares to the national average adjunct instructor range of $32,000 to $83,000.
